Output 0721844101b13b19803b95def48d9e001b2b7e44b0ae7b87ac7c4181ed6d900a:0

value
2352697
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0496f373fadbba5d90d0a680cb8cc3cb1d11cff4 OP_EQUAL
address
M8KRmTQSN4MVGfVGdn1CUhQoCQq2vMpNQF
transaction
0721844101b13b19803b95def48d9e001b2b7e44b0ae7b87ac7c4181ed6d900a
spent
true